Germany Mulls Leopard MBT Deal With Lebanon
NICOSIA [MENL] -- Germany has approved in principle a request to sell the
Leopard main battle tank to Lebanon.
Officials said the Berlin government has agreed to sell or donate 50
surplus Leopard-1 MBTs to the Lebanese Army. They said a formal accord was
expected in early 2009.
"The Germans waited until the Americans said they would sell tanks to
Lebanon," an official said. "At that point, Germany did not feel under any
restraint."
